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Foxborough to Seattle is to train and fly which costs $200 - $850 and takes 9h 37m.
The fastest way to get from Foxborough to Seattle is to train and fly which takes 9h 37m and costs $200 - $850.
The distance between Foxborough and Seattle is 2554 miles. The road distance is 3009.3 miles.
The best way to get from Foxborough to Seattle without a car is to train which takes 2 days 23h and costs $800 - $2,000.
It takes approximately 9h 37m to get from Foxborough to Seattle, including transfers.
The best way to get from Foxborough to Seattle is to train which takes 2 days 23h and costs $800 - $2,000.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s $550 - $1,200 and takes 3 days 5h.
Seattle is 3h behind Foxborough. It is currently 5:50 PM in Foxborough and 2:50 PM in Seattle.
Yes, the driving distance between Foxborough to Seattle is 3009 miles. It takes approximately 2 days 1h to drive from Foxborough to Seattle.
